IOSP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2018 in Review

176 of the 4,363 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Innospec (IOSP) for Q1 2018, worth a combined $1.56B — down 1.7% from $1.59B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 23 funds closed out of IOSP and 17 opened new positions — a net loss of 6 holders — while 60 trimmed existing stakes and 59 added.

The largest buyer was Fidelity Investments, adding an estimated $34.6M. The largest seller was T. Rowe Price Associates, cutting an estimated $24M.
